中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

mysql百萬級數據查詢如何優化

小億
131
2024-05-25 09:11:29
欄目: 云計算

要優化MySQL百萬級數據查詢,可以采取以下幾種方法:

1. 創建合適的索引:根據查詢條件和經常使用的字段創建適當的索引,可以大大提高查詢速度。使用EXPLAIN語句可以幫助分析查詢執行計劃,確定是否合理利用了索引。

2. 使用分頁查詢:對于大量數據的查詢,應該使用LIMIT和OFFSET進行分頁查詢,避免一次性查詢全部數據,導致性能下降。

3. 避免使用SELECT *:只查詢需要的字段,避免查詢多余的字段,可以減少數據傳輸和查詢時間。

4. 使用連接查詢:對于多個表之間的關聯查詢,可以使用JOIN語句替代子查詢,避免多次查詢數據庫

5. 優化查詢條件:盡量避免使用復雜的查詢條件,盡量簡化查詢條件,避免使用不必要的OR和IN操作符。

6. 使用緩存:對于經常查詢的數據,可以使用緩存機制,提高查詢速度。

7. 定期優化數據庫結構:定期進行數據庫表的優化和索引的重建,可以提高查詢效率。

通過以上方法,可以有效地優化MySQL百萬級數據查詢,提高查詢速度和性能。同時,可以根據具體情況進行調整和優化,以達到更好的查詢效果。

0
山东| 岳普湖县| 嘉兴市| 全州县| 富顺县| 上犹县| 尼玛县| 乌拉特后旗| 冷水江市| 黔南| 凤台县| 黄梅县| 卫辉市| 西安市| 莎车县| 乌鲁木齐市| 南昌县| 多伦县| 香港| 崇仁县| 台前县| 惠州市| 修武县| 甘南县| 沁水县| 萨迦县| 宁明县| 虹口区| 彰化市| 伊春市| 攀枝花市| 竹溪县| 收藏| 禹州市| 塔城市| 景德镇市| 肥乡县| 全椒县| 梁平县| 鲜城| 壶关县|